Track & Field Athletes Set For NCAA West Regionals

SACRAMENTO, Calif. – The fields are set and seven Prairie View A&M track and field student athletes are prepared to participate in the 2018 NCAA Preliminaries hosted on the campus of Sacramento State at Hornet Stadium.

Senior Logan Williams will compete in the opening event on Thursday in the 400m hurdles beginning at 6:30 p.m. CT and senior hurdler Deonca Bookman will compete at 7 p.m. CT to open the women's portion of the 400 m hurdles.
 
Both sophomore Carl Jordan and senior William Polley will run in the 400 m  race starting at 9:20 p.m. CT also on Thursday.  The field events will feature junior Nekeisha Bailey, who will compete in the high jump at 6 p.m. CT and sophomore Tristan Ham has a 6:30p.m. CT, start in the pole vault.  Freshman Kaizha Roberts will be making her debut in the NCAA preliminaries at 9:30 p.m. CT in the long jump on Thursday as well.
 
Williams will open on Friday, May 25 with 110 hurdles at 2:30 p.m. CT, while Bookman will have a 3 p.m. CT start in the women's 100 m hurdles.  Jordan will also run on Friday in 200m race at 5:30 p.m. CT.
  
The qualifiers out of the region will compete in the NCAA Division I Men's and Women's Outdoor Track and Field Championships held June 6-9 in Eugene, Oregon.
